COLUMBIA — An MU graduate student who nearly drowned in an apartment complex pool last month is back in critical condition, a University Hospital spokeswoman said Tuesday afternoon.
On June 30, the Missourian reported that the status of Yirui Wei, 22, had improved from critical to serious, but her condition has since worsened, University Hospital spokeswoman Barbie Morgan said.
Wei, an MU graduate student from China, was transported to University Hospital in critical condition at about 9:30 p.m. June 25 after firefighters arrived and found her unconscious at the bottom of the pool at Tara Apartments. Bystanders said she had been underwater for about five minutes.
She was an inexperienced swimmer, the Columbia Fire Department has said.
